Gravel prices per ton. Bulk crushed stone and gravel prices are $10 to $50 per ton on average.One cubic yard contains 1.4 to 1.5 tons of stone. Road base costs $18 to $30 per ton. Plain pea gravel or limestone costs $28 to $45 per ton. Buying gravel in small quantities costs more than $100 per ton.. Gravel cost per yard

Gyradisc crushers are specialized reduction machines. They are designed to economically produce large quantities of cubical product from stone, gravel, ores and non-metallic minerals. The feed for Gyradisc crushers usually has a topsize not larger than 75MM (3 In.) for the larger units and 30MM (1¼ In.) for the smaller size crushers.

Introduction. A cone crusher is a type of crushing equipment used in mining and aggregate industries. It works by compressing materials between a mantle and a concave, which causes them to break apart. Proper adjustment of a cone crusher is crucial for its efficient operation and to ensure that it produces the desired product size.

A stone crusher plant is used for crushing and processing stones and rocks into smaller, usable aggregates for construction, road building, and other applications. It typically involves several stages of crushing, screening, and sometimes washing, depending on the requirements of the final product.
A stone crushing plant needs essential primary crushers like jaw and gyratory crushers as well as fine-crushing equipment like impact crushers and ball mills. Other critical heavy-duty machines for the effective operation of a stone mill include the belt conveyors, vibration feeder, vibrating screens, and a central control system for all these ...
